6 Ways To Start Earning Money Online As A Student

 

1. Paid surveys: These are the classic way to earn money online for low-effort work. You can sign up for just about any online survey platform and expect to earn around $3 per hour. 

2. Paid product testing: This is similar to paid surveys but involves testing products in return for payment. You can expect to earn between $5 and $15 per product test. 

3. Paid reviews: This is where you write honest and detailed reviews on everything from restaurants to products in exchange for payment. While you can make a decent amount of money doing this, you’ll also be building up your reputation as a credible reviewer. 

4. Paid transcription: This isn’t something you can do from home, but it’s a great way to earn money while studying. You can sign up to a company like Rev which pays you to transcribe audio files like police interviews or podcast episodes. 

5. Selling online: This is an investment of both your time and money, but it is an easy way to earn money online. You can either sell items from your personal collection or buy items at garage sales and resell them for a profit on sites like eBay. 

6. Freelance writing: This is one of the best ways to earn money online as a student. If you’re interested in this, it’s best to start looking for work as soon as you start university.

1 Creative Way To Earn Cash As A Student

 

Blogging: This is one of the most flexible and rewarding ways to earn money online as a student. If you want to make the most of this, it’s best to start early so you can build up a following. While you can earn money blogging in a variety of ways, it’s important to choose a niche you’re genuinely interested in. 

This will help you stay passionate about your work and make sure you don’t burn out. Keep in mind that it will take time for your blog to become profitable, so don’t expect to start earning right away.
